Blackwell Synergy:
"We analysed the autopsy records of the Greifswald University
Institute of Pathology (located in Eastern Germany) in respect of
findings of candidosis and aspergillosis from 1994 to 2003. We also
present eight immature aborted fetuses and premature infants with
a mycosis. In a total of 2027 autopsies we found 164 cases of invasive
candidosis and aspergillosis (8.1%) including a combination of both
on four occasions. Other authors cited between 0.7 and 7.3%. In
these 10 years in our material mycoses and in particular candidosis
increased in spite of slightly decreased numbers of autopsies. The
differences comparing the 5-years periods (1994–98 and 1999–2003)
are highly significant for both mycoses and candidosis. They are
not significant for aspergillosis. A similar relationship was observed
in the distribution of mycotic organs and causative origin for candidosis
alone. In the last 5 years the gastrointestinal and respiratory
tracts, including the peritoneum, were more frequently infected
by Candida. Non-haematological neoplasia and pneumonia as basic
diseases more often appeared in cases of candidosis. All eight immature
aborted fetuses and premature infants suffered from candidosis.
The survey confirms the importance of autopsy as a tool for education
and quality control in medical diagnostic and therapeutic activity
in the field of mycoses, too." (4)

Centers for Disease Control and Prevention
US Govt.: "One form of invasive Candidasis,
candidemia, is the fourth most common bloodstream infection among
hospitalized patients in the United States.. A survey conducted
at CDC found that candidemia occurs in 8 of every 100,000 persons
per year. Persons at high risk for candidemia include low-birth-weight
babies, surgical patients, and those whose immune systems are deficient."
(6)
eMedicine: "CMC
(Chronic Mucocutaneous Candidosis) is associated with a defect in
cell-mediated immunity that may either be limited to Candida antigens
or be part of a more general immune abnormality. Recent data suggest
alterations in cytokine production in response to Candida antigens.
These alterations include decreased interleukin 2 and interferon-gamma
levels (TH1 cytokines) and increased interleukin 10 levels in some
studies. Patients who lack T-cell immunity (eg, those with severe
combined immune deficiency syndrome or DiGeorge syndrome) or patients
with severely impaired T-cell function (eg, patients with AIDS)
are susceptible to chronic candidal infections. Defects in humoral
immunity are not commonly observed in patients with CMC, and patients
with antibody deficiencies are not particularly prone to candidiasis."
(8)
